How to find the angles in a quadrilateral?

a) Sum of angles in a quadrilateral is 360 degrees. Thus:

a + a + 16 + 2a = 360

4a + 16 = 360

4a = 344

a = 86

b) The sum of angles on a straight line is 180 degrees and as such:

a + 72 = 180

a = 108

Similarly:

b + 92 = 180

b = 88

Sum of angles in a quadrilateral is 360 degrees. Thus:

108 + 88 + 74 + c = 360

c + 270 = 360

c = 90

c) This is a six sided polygon and the sum of angles internally is 720 degrees. Thus:

x + x + x + 120 + 150 + 90 = 720

3x + 360 = 720

x = 360/3

x = 120

d) This is an eight sided polygon and the sum of angles internally is 1080 degrees. Thus:

x + x + x + x + x + x + 60 + 2x = 1080

8x = 1080 - 60

8x = 1020

x = 1020/8

x = 127.5
